Adaptive partition schedulers are a relatively new type of partition scheduler, which in turn is a kind of scheduling algorithm, pioneered with the most recent version of the QNX operating system. Adaptive partitioning, or AP, allows the real-time system designer to request that a percentage of processing resources be reserved for a particular partition (group of threads and/or processes making up a subsystem). The operating system's priority-driven pre-emptive scheduler will behave in the same way that a non-AP system would until the system is overloaded (i.e. system-wide there is more computation to perform than the processor is capable of sustaining over the long term). During overload, the AP scheduler enforces hard limits on total run-time for the subsystems within a partition, as dictated by the allocated percentage of processor bandwidth for the particular partition.
If the system is not overloaded, a partition that is allocated (for example) 10% of the processor bandwidth, can, in fact, use more than 10%, as it will borrow from the spare budget of other partitions (but will be required to pay it back later). This is very useful for the non real-time subsystems that experience variable load, since these subsystems can make use of spare budget from hard real-time partitions in order to make more forward progress than they would in a fixed partition scheduler such as ARINC-653 Archived 2008-12-28 at the Wayback Machine, but without impacting the hard real-time subsystems' deadlines.
QNX Neutrino 6.3.2 and newer versions have this feature.
and 20 Related for: Adaptive partition scheduler information
Adaptivepartitionschedulers are a relatively new type of partitionscheduler, which in turn is a kind of scheduling algorithm, pioneered with the most...
of threads, even though others may have higher priority. The adaptivepartitionscheduler is still strictly priority-preemptive when the system is underloaded...
The Partition of India in 1947 was the change of political borders and the division of other assets that accompanied the dissolution of the British Raj...
In mathematics, a graph partition is the reduction of a graph to a smaller graph by partitioning its set of nodes into mutually exclusive groups. Edges...
scheduler developed in the context of the IRMOS Archived 2018-10-10 at the Wayback Machine European Project is a multi-processor real-time scheduler for...
Balanced number partitioning is a variant of multiway number partitioning in which there are constraints on the number of items allocated to each set...
time-dependence or noise in the fitness function. Genetic algorithms with adaptive parameters (adaptive genetic algorithms, AGAs) is another significant and promising...
scheduler: This scheduler directs the local scheduler the specific order in which to execute their processes (local gang members). A local scheduler:...
replacement algorithm in the strict sense (it's actually a kind of medium-term scheduler)[clarification needed] Bell, John. "Operating Systems Course Notes: Virtual...
mapper followed by a stateless reducer, that are executed by a batch job scheduler. This paradigm makes repeated querying of datasets difficult and imposes...
purpose, or to the significant revision of an original design for the adaptive reuse of the shell of the building concerned. The latter is often part...
and svMotion, supported on version 5.1 and above) Distributed Resource Scheduler (DRS) (automated vMotion based on host/VM load requirements/demands) High...
process scheduler is modular, in the sense that it enables different scheduling classes and policies. Scheduler classes are plugable scheduler algorithms...
policy, led to intercommunal conflict between Jews and Arabs. The 1947 UN Partition Plan triggered a civil war between the two groups. The State of Israel...
Mukhopadhyays were originally from Bainkhara, Bikrampur (now Munshiganj). During partition his family migrated to Kolkata. He spent his childhood in Bihar and many...
{NP}}} . This can be proven by a reduction from the partition problem: given an instance of Partition where the sum of all input numbers is 2 T {\displaystyle...
Niklas; Abele, Eberhard (2019). "A metaheuristic for energy adaptive production scheduling with multiple energy carriers and its implementation in a real...
partition) with a maximum of 32 in the case of a B macroblock constructed of 16 4×4 partitions. The motion vectors for each 8×8 or larger partition region...
compression taking advantage of relative character frequencies Adaptive Huffman coding: adaptive coding technique based on Huffman coding Package-merge algorithm:...
Sikhs therefore strongly fought against the partition of Punjab. The months leading up to the 1947 partition of Punjab were marked by conflict in the Punjab...